溫馨提示×

php在ubuntu上如何配置多線程

小樊
48
2025-07-29 20:12:29
欄目: 編程語言

在 Ubuntu 上為 PHP 配置多線程,您可以使用 PHP 的 pthreads 擴展。pthreads 是一個用于實現多線程的 PHP 擴展,它允許您在 PHP 中創建和管理線程。以下是在 Ubuntu 上為 PHP 配置多線程的步驟:

  1. 安裝 PHP 擴展庫

首先,確保您已經安裝了 PHP 擴展庫。如果沒有,請運行以下命令來安裝:

sudo apt-get update
sudo apt-get install php-dev php-pear build-essential
  1. 安裝 pthreads

接下來,使用 PECL 安裝 pthreads 擴展:

sudo pecl install pthreads
  1. 配置 PHP

安裝完成后,您需要在 php.ini 文件中啟用 pthreads 擴展。找到您的 php.ini 文件(通常位于 /etc/php/{php_version}/cli/php.ini/etc/php/{php_version}/fpm/php.ini),然后在文件末尾添加以下行:

extension=pthreads.so

{php_version} 替換為您正在使用的 PHP 版本,例如 7.4。

  1. 重啟 Web 服務器

最后,重啟您的 Web 服務器以使更改生效。如果您使用的是 Apache,請運行:

sudo systemctl restart apache2

如果您使用的是 Nginx 和 PHP-FPM,請運行:

sudo systemctl restart php{php_version}-fpm
sudo systemctl restart nginx

{php_version} 替換為您正在使用的 PHP 版本,例如 7.4。

現在,您已經在 Ubuntu 上為 PHP 配置了多線程。您可以開始使用 pthreads 擴展來創建和管理線程了。請注意,pthreads 僅適用于 CLI 版本的 PHP,因此您需要使用命令行來運行您的 PHP 腳本。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女